Neville's Inner Vision
Taberah is the symbol for that moment in your inner life when the I AM asserts itself as fire in consciousness. The name Taberah memorializes not a distant geographical event but the inner movement of Spirit that burns away the false self. When you discover a fire among your thoughts—cries of fear, resistance, judgment—you are reminded that the Lord's presence is not distant but intimate, stalking the mind to separate what is true from what is merely familiar. This is the work of Judgment and Accountability: thoughts that cling to you must answer for their reality by dissolving in the light of awareness. Holiness and separation are not contracts but inner discriminations that keep you aligned with the I AM. Thus the fire is a refining energy that reveals your true nature and clarifies your desires, so that you live with truth and justice. The state you choose to inhabit, for which you are willing to suffer momentary purification, becomes the inner Taberah, the place of discernment within you, and you let the fire do its work.
